Transaction 3e81a6160caa311d0408ba5901091c98f7fe02444e8e0d244b0b56a2337f4c74
2 Input
2 Outputs
- 3e81a6160caa311d0408ba5901091c98f7fe02444e8e0d244b0b56a2337f4c74:0
- 3e81a6160caa311d0408ba5901091c98f7fe02444e8e0d244b0b56a2337f4c74:1
value 1824535
address 1EmWfcSc5B3h4jnvqdjKWSogWxzbCUHV1o
value 3880000
address 1DrCiiKQJXAyQDadnCWX5T2T1DBf94GCHk